Barely a speck of red dirt could be seen on the Lunatic’s shiny new uniforms Thursday night at the Dwight Mikel Sports Complex.

Thursday night represented the second night of men’s league softball action at the complex. The season began on Tuesday.

Five men’s teams — Beef ‘O’ Brady’s, Rocky Smithart, Lunatic, Lee Head and Walt Merrell — will play games on Tuesday and Thursday nights during the month of June.

City of Andalusia director of parks and cemeteries Alan Bracewell said the number of teams this year is low compared to the numbers in the past.

In July, four teams have games on Tues., July 2. No games will be played on July 4.

Games resume on Mon., July 8, and will alternate playing schedules for the next three weeks with games either on Monday, Tuesday and Thursday.

Tuesday and Thursday games will take place during the week of July 15.

During the week of July 22, games will be played on Monday, Tuesday and Thursday. The final two games of the regular season will be held July 29-30.

A men’s softball league end of the year tournament will be held Aug. 1, 5 and 6 at the complex on Field No. 3. Tournament format is double elimination.
